#TownSpreadsMadibaMagic: Stucky Motors spends its 67 minutes at Esperanza Special Needs School

“Stucky Motors was humbled by our recent visit to Esperanza Special Needs School on Mandela Day. We handed out cakes, sweets as well as beanies to keep the kids snug this winter. Cleaning supplies and life skills necessities were also donated to the school. We were touched by the smiles we brought to their faces on this day.”
